The video explores the complexity of memory, highlighting how neurons and synapses form the basis of memory retention. It presents the case of Jean Marie, whose memory transformed due to illness, leading to extraordinary geographical memory. Techniques like mnemonics are discussed to enhance memory, demonstrated by Benoit Rosmont. The video also features Stephen Wiltshire, who possesses exceptional visual memory, illustrating the link between memory and intelligence.
